Aware Super Pty Ltd as trustee of Aware Super bought a new position in shares of Rollins, Inc. (NYSE:ROL - Free Report) during the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und bought 618,994 shares of the business services provider's stock, valued at approximately $33,060,000. Aware Super Pty Ltd as trustee of Aware Super owned 0.13% of Rollins as of its most recent SEC filing.

Rollins Stock Performance

ROL stock opened at $45.41 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.35, a quick ratio of 0.59 and a current ratio of 0.65. The stock has a market cap of $21.87 billion, a P/E ratio of 41.67, a P/E/G ratio of 2.68 and a beta of 0.75. The firm has a 50 day simple moving average of $47.38 and a 200 day simple moving average of $54.45. Rollins, Inc. has a 52 week low of $41.50 and a 52 week high of $66.14.

Rollins (NYSE:ROL -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 22nd. The business services provider reported $0.24 earnings per share for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of $0.24. Rollins had a net margin of 13.77% and a return on equity of 38.37%. The firm had revenue of $906.42 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$895.17 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$0.22 EPS.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 10.2% compared to the same quarter last year. Research analysts anticipate that Rollins, Inc. will post 1.25 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Rollins Announces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, June 10th. Stockholders of record on Monday, May 11th were issued a dividend of $0.1825 per share. This represents a $0.73 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 1.6%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 11th. Rollins's payout ratio is currently 66.97%.

Rollins Profile

(Free Report)

Rollins, Inc NYSE: ROL is a provider of pest and termite control services operating through a network of subsidiaries and franchises. Head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, the company offers a broad range of pest management solutions for both residential and commercial customers, positioning itself as a specialist in protecting property and public health from pests and vectors.

Its service offerings include general pest control, termite inspection and treatment, bed bug remediation, mosquito and vector control, wildlife exclusion, and related specialty services.
